Web3 前端开发招聘:揭秘新一代区块链应用的技术

              随着区块链技术的不断演进,Web3概念逐渐成为技术领域的热门话题。Web3不仅是对数字经济的一种全新理解,同时也是对互联网未来发展的重要探索。在这个新兴的领域中,前端开发人员的需求正在急剧上升,特别是在去中心化应用(DApp)和智能合约交互的上下文中。因此,了解Web3前端开发的招聘信息、技术挑战和职业机遇变得至关重要。

              在传统互联网的基础上,Web3引入了更加复杂和多样化的技术栈,包括区块链、去中心化存储和各种新兴标准。现代前端开发人员必须掌握新的工具和框架,如React、Vue.js、TypeScript以及与区块链相关的技术,如Web3.js和Ethers.js,才能胜任这些职位。

              Web3前端开发的主要职责

              Web3前端开发职位的主要职责通常包括设计和实现用户界面,确保用户界面的良好交互性和可用性,以及与区块链交互的后端逻辑。开发人员需要负责实现业务逻辑,处理用户的输入,并与区块链节点进行数据交互。为了完成这些任务,他们通常需要使用Web3.js、Ethers.js等库来实现与智能合约的交互。

              此外,前端开发人员还需对用户体验(UX)有深刻理解,能够创建符合用户需求和使用习惯的界面。这就要求他们在设计时考虑到去中心化应用的特性,比如如何处理钱包连接、交易确认和链上数据查询等。

              为何需要Web3前端开发人员?

              Web3 前端开发招聘:揭秘新一代区块链应用的技术挑战和职业机遇

              随着去中心化应用的兴起,Web3前端开发人员的需求愈加显著。投资者和创业者正积极探索和开发新的区块链应用,而这些应用往往需要一个直观且高效的前端。因此,能够实现这些应用的前端开发人员的角色显得尤为重要。

              Web3应用的复杂性和技术性使得前端开发成为一个充满挑战和机遇的领域。职位的性质通常会随着项目的不同而变化,前端开发人员可能需要与设计师、后端开发人员和区块链工程师密切合作,以确保项目的顺利推进。

              Web3前端开发的薪资水平

              Web3前端开发人员的薪资水平与其经验、技能和工作的地区密切相关。一般来说,在技术需求快速增长的情况下,从事Web3开发的专业人才薪资通常高于传统前端开发人员。具体来说,拥有区块链相关经验和技能的开发人员在求职市场中往往更具竞争力。

              根据行业报告,初级的Web3前端开发人员的年薪大约在6万到10万美元之间,而具备几年的经验后,薪资标准可以提升至12万到18万美元。在一些技术密集型的地区,比如硅谷,薪资水平还会更高。

              Web3前端开发的未来趋势

              Web3 前端开发招聘:揭秘新一代区块链应用的技术挑战和职业机遇

              随着越来越多的企业和项目进入Web3领域,前端开发的市场前景广阔。我们可以预见,未来Web3前端开发将会更加注重用户体验,开发人员将面临更高的技术要求。此外,去中心化金融(DeFi)、非同质化代币(NFT)和元宇宙等新兴领域的兴起,也将促使Web3开发者不断学习新的知识和技能。

              同时,随着用户对隐私和数据安全的关注加剧,Web3的设计理念将越发重视去中心化、隐私保护等特性。这一转变必将推动前端技术和开发习惯的进一步演变,前端开发人员必须适应这种变化,以满足市场的需求。

              常见问题解答

              Web3前端开发与传统前端开发有什么区别?

              Web3前端开发相较于传统前端开发有以下几点显著区别:

              首先,在用户交互方式上,Web3应用通常需要用户与区块链进行直接交互,包括钱包连接、签名等操作。这要求前端开发人员具备与区块链通信的能力,能够处理链上数据和用户操作,这在传统前端开发中是难以实现的。

              其次,Web3前端开发涉及到智能合约,前端开发人员必须理解智能合约的工作原理,以便能够正确处理从区块链返回的数据和信息,以及在界面上展示相关数据。

              最后,Web3应用更注重去中心化、用户隐私的保护和数据安全,因此开发人员在设计和实现用户界面时,就必须考虑到这些新的要求,并在代码实现上有所调整和。

              怎样才能入门Web3前端开发?

              想要入门Web3前端开发,首先,你需要具备基本的前端开发技能,包括HTML、CSS和JavaScript的知识。接下来,可以选择学习一些流行的前端框架,比如React或Vue.js。

              在掌握了基础知识之后,建议您深入学习Web3相关的知识。例如,可以从了解以太坊和智能合约开始,并学习如何使用Web3.js和Ethers.js等库进行与区块链的交互。可以通过在线课程、自学教程或者实习项目来加深对这些概念的理解。

              此外,参与开源项目或加入Web3开发者社区,都是锻炼自己和积累经验的好方法。主动寻求与其他开发者的交流和合作,对于提高自己的技术水平也大有裨益。

              Web3前端开发需要哪些技术栈?

              Web3前端开发一般需要掌握一系列技术栈,主要包括:

              • HTML/CSS/JavaScript:作为前端开发的基础,HTML、CSS和JavaScript是必不可少的。
              • 前端框架:如React、Vue.js、Angular等,可以帮助开发者快速构建用户界面。
              • Web3.js/Ethers.js:这些库帮助开发者与区块链进行交互,是Web3开发的核心组件。
              • 钱包集成:了解如何与各种加密钱包(如MetaMask、WalletConnect)集成,以方便用户与应用进行交互。
              • 调试工具:使用Chrome Developer Tools或其他调试工具,了解如何调试Web3应用。

              掌握以上技术栈,可以为您在Web3前端开发的职业道路上打下坚实的基础。

              Web3前端开发的职业发展前景如何?

              随着区块链技术和Web3概念的不断发展,Web3前端开发的职业前景愈加广阔。岗位需求持续增长,特别是在去中心化金融、NFT市场和元宇宙等领域,一些传统企业也正在逐步向Web3过渡,这为前端开发者提供了丰富的就业机会。

              随着技术的不断发展,Web3前端开发人员可以通过不断学习新技术和工具,拓展自己的技能和经验。同时,随着职位的提升,高级Web3开发人员的薪资和职业地位也会随之提高。

              此外,Web3领域的专业人才稀缺,也意味着在这个领域内拥有独特技能的开发者更具竞争力。未来,Web3前端开发人员将有更多机会参与高端项目,从而推动职业发展的步伐。总之,Web3前端开发是一个充满机遇的职业方向,值得有志于技术创新和区块链事业的人们去探索和追求。

                  
                          
                    author

                    Appnox App

                    content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                          related post

                                  leave a reply